The local picture

About Lake Worth Beach

Palm Beach County is home to 1,533,806 residents (US Census Bureau, ACS 5-Year 2024).

The city's housing stock also includes 8,374 renter-occupied units and 7,119 owner-occupied units, each potentially requiring different access considerations and cleaning approaches.

Properties here range from those built before 1950, which make up 17.6% of housing units, to those constructed in 2000 or later, representing 12.4%. The median year of construction is 1969. This variety means our crews adapt their equipment and techniques for older homes with unique layouts or newer constructions. The average household size is 2.75 people, which can influence the scope of work, including the number of bathrooms or bedrooms to be cleaned. Our cleaning plans account for the specific characteristics of each property in Lake Worth Beach, from access logistics like stairs or elevators to determining the appropriate crew size and time on site for efficient service.

Does the age of the housing in Lake Worth Beach affect a deep clean?

Yes — the median home in Lake Worth Beach was built in 1969 and 17.6% of units date from before 1950 (US Census Bureau ACS 5-Year 2024 (2020-2024), Table B25035; US Census Bureau ACS 5-Year 2024 (2020-2024), Table B25034). Older homes bring painted trim, original wood floors, radiator surrounds and grouted tile that all take longer than newer surfaces. Say what you have and we set a realistic time on the job rather than rushing it.
